These 25 Weird Facts Will Sound Totally False, But They’re Not.
#13. Nowhere in the Humpty Dumpty Nursery Rhyme does it say that Humpty Dumpty is an egg.

#14. Armadillos almost always give birth to quadruplets.

#15. Scotland’s national animal is the unicorn.

#16. There are more fake flamingos in the world than real ones.

#17. John Tyler, the 10th president of the US, was born in 1790. He has a grandson that is alive today.

#18. A strawberry is NOT a berry.

#19. A banana IS a berry.

#20. There is enough water in Lake Superior to cover all of North and South America in one foot of liquid.

#21. An octopus has three hearts.

#22. There are 10 times more bacteria in your body than actual body cells.

#23. There is only one country between North Korea and Norway.

#24. New York City is farther south than Rome, Italy

#25. Maine is the closest US state to Africa.
